No module named 'flask.ext'解决办法

(flask) mac126@ubuntu:~/Desktop/flask_shiguangji$ python manage.py db init
  Creating directory /home/mac126/Desktop/flask_shiguangji/migrations ... done
  Creating directory /home/mac126/Desktop/flask_shiguangji/migrations/versions ... done
  Generating /home/mac126/Desktop/flask_shiguangji/migrations/env.py ... done
  Generating /home/mac126/Desktop/flask_shiguangji/migrations/README ... done
  Generating /home/mac126/Desktop/flask_shiguangji/migrations/alembic.ini ... done
  Generating /home/mac126/Desktop/flask_shiguangji/migrations/script.py.mako ... done
  Please edit configuration/connection/logging settings in '/home/mac126/Desktop/flask_shiguangji/migrations/alembic.ini' before proceeding.
(flask) mac126@ubuntu:~/Desktop/flask_shiguangji$ python manage.py db init
Traceback (most recent call last):
  File "manage.py", line 6, in <module>
    app = create_app("developConfig")
  File "/home/mac126/Desktop/flask_shiguangji/App/__init__.py", line 15, in create_app
    init_ext(app)
  File "/home/mac126/Desktop/flask_shiguangji/App/ext.py", line 23, in init_ext
    cache.init_app(app)
  File "/home/mac126/.pyenv/versions/env3.6.6/lib/python3.6/site-packages/flask_cache/__init__.py", line 156, in init_app
    from .jinja2ext import CacheExtension, JINJA_CACHE_ATTR_NAME
  File "/home/mac126/.pyenv/versions/env3.6.6/lib/python3.6/site-packages/flask_cache/jinja2ext.py", line 33, in <module>
    from flask.ext.cache import make_template_fragment_key
ModuleNotFoundError: No module named 'flask.ext'

 对你有用,留个评论肿么样?

posted @ 2018-12-13 13:44  青春叛逆者  阅读(4502)  评论(1编辑  收藏  举报